When you grant a share option to an employee, it gives them the right to purchase a certain number of shares in your company in the future and at an agreed price (the ‘exercise price’). EMI Options are typically monetised by employees when an exit event occurs – such as when the business is sold. EMIs work by giving employees the option (i.e. the right) to buy shares in your company at an agreed price after meeting certain requirements, e.g. performance and/or service period. The agreed price can be the AMV at the time of grant or a discounted value. small teflon pot
